请问以下ASP代码有问题吗?

来源:百度知道 编辑:UC知道 时间:2024/05/28 15:00:29
<html>
<head>
<meta http-equiv="Content-Type" content="text/html; charset=gb2312" />
<title>ASP Script示例</title>
</head>
<body>
<p align="center"><font size="24"><font color="red"><font face="华文行楷">网页制作天堂
</font></font></font></p>
<%var nowDate = new Date();
if((nowDate.getHours()>=0))&&(nowDate.getHours()<12))
%>
早晨好!欢迎访问我的主页!
<% else if((nowDate.getHours()>=12)&&(nowDate.getHours() <18))%>
下午好!欢迎访问我的主页!
<%else%>
晚上好!欢迎访问我的主页!
</body>
</html>

补充:在我的网页中预览不了?在网页设计视图中也出不来ASP小图标,为什么?
谢谢各位高手了!!!
我现在没有积分了,下次有的话,我一定给您补上,谢谢了!

我是在教程上抄下这段代码的,教程上网页设计视图中显示ASP小图标,我的为什么显示不了呢?真奇怪呀!

楼上正解
这样也可以
<%
jintian=date()
xianzai=now()
if datediff("h",jintian,xianzai) <12 then
response.write("<script>alert('早上好!');</script>")
elseif datediff("h",jintian,xianzai) <18 then
response.Write("<script>alert('中午好!');</script>")
else
response.Write("<script>alert('晚上好!');</script>")
end if
%>